Is Wild privet Good for Feng Shui
(Ligustrum vulgare)
Wild privet, also known as Common privet
Wild privet is considered most compatible when placed in East-facing gardens or living spaces. This is because it represents a balance of wood and earth energy, making it favorable for vibrations of growth, prosperity, and harmony. However, trust your instincts and make adjustments as needed to suit your specific environment and intentions.

How Does Wild Privet Influence Energies in Your Life?

Growth and Renewal
The wood element of wild privet signifies growth and renewal. Its presence in a space helps inspire change, encourages development, and cultivates new beginnings, making it an excellent plant for those desiring progression in life.
Protection and Stability
The Zhen Qi of wild privet emphasizes protection and stability. Positioning this plant in your home or office will fortify the balance of energy, safeguarding occupants and creating a secure foundation for successful endeavors.

What Makes Wild Privet An Auspicious Choice In Feng Shui?

Growth
The wild privet symbolizes growth and progress, encouraging personal and professional development and achieving life goals.
Positivity
The wild privet radiates Zhen Qi, attracting positive energy to your surroundings while strengthening relationships and social connections.
Protection
The wild privet functions as a natural barrier, protecting your living space from negative energies and promoting a harmonious environment.

What Maintenance Tips Should Be Considered for Wild Privet?

Placement
Incorrect placement of the wild privet can obstruct or misdirect Qi flow, leading to disrupted energy and potential setbacks in life.
Overgrowth
Ensure regular pruning of the wild privet to maintain a balanced flow of Qi and prevent an overabundance of Wood energy that may cause imbalance.
Allergies
Be cautious when using the wild privet in your space as some individuals may be allergic to the plant, potentially causing discomfort and disrupting positive Qi.
